CVE-2019-3858

MEDIUM

Libssh2 < 1.8.1 - Out-of-Bounds Read

Title source: rule
STIX 2.1

Description

An out of bounds read flaw was discovered in libssh2 before 1.8.1 when a specially crafted SFTP packet is received from the server. A remote attacker who compromises a SSH server may be able to cause a Denial of Service or read data in the client memory.
